Anyway, I am building a small 8'x12'studio in my home. My grandfather built this house in 1955 for my parents, and there was NO insulation in the outer walls. So, I took down the old drywall, spray-foamed all 4 walls, and am just putting up the last 2. sheets of 1/2" drywall this week. Underneath the floor, it had already been filled with sprayfoam. Overhead, I've decided to take down the old drywall and 6" of blown-in insulation, and replace it with 2'x2' drop ceiling and lay 6" to 8" wool insulation panels on top. This also gives me access to correcting old and running new electrical, security, internet, and speaker wiring that I could not access before.
